B.B. King, and John Mayall announce UK tour

tickets go on sale on Friday


Guitaring legend B.B. King, the reigning king of the blues, is to come out of retirement and return to the UK to embark on four arena concerts in June 2009.

The blues guitar icon will team up with the legendary British blues virtuoso John Mayall to share a double bill for what is set to be one of the most spectacular rhythm 'n' blues concert tours ever to hit the UK in years.

The tour kicks off at Manchester MEN Arena on Wednesday 24th June, and will also take in venues the Birmingham NIA, Cardiff CIA, and London Wembley Arena.

The three hour concerts will see John Mayall perform the first half, with the second half performance by B.B. King.

The pair's tour dates are as follows:
Wed 24 June MEN Arena, Manchester
Thu 25 June NEC Arena, Birmingham
Sat 27 June Cardiff International Arena, Cardiff
Sun 28 June Wembley Arena, London

Tickets will go on sale from 9am, Friday 6th February, priced from £39, to £45 and eGigs will have links for you to buy them then.
